The search for Fiji's next representative to the Miss World Pageant in Jakarta, Indonesia in 2013 will begin in November.

Miss World Fiji (MWF) pageant director Andhy Blake said after the auditions and trainings, the finals will be staged in Suva on April 15 to April 20, 2013.

MWF will start receiving applications from interested applicants by November,2012

Judges for the 2013 event will also include Miss World 2011 runner up, Gwendolyne Ruais from the Philippines and a prominent British supermodel from London.

Mental health activist and professional photographer Koini Vakaloloma represented Fiji in the event this year in China where she finished off as one of the semifinalists in Beach Beauty contest and her traditional dance was also picked for a solo performance in the Dances of the World during the finale over the weekend.

Miss World 2013 will be held in the month of September.
